使用 MSSQL 管理用户表信息

使用 MSSQL 管理用户表信息

在进行企业级应用开发时,数据库管理是非常重要的一环。MSSQL 是微软官方推荐的关系型数据库管理软件,它可以支持大规模的数据存储,对于企业级应用的数据管理是非常高效的。本文将介绍如何使用 MSSQL 管理用户表信息。

1. 创建用户表

在开始管理用户表之前,我们需要先创建一个用户表。下面的 SQL 语句可以创建一个名为 user 的用户表:

CREATE TABLE user (

id INT PRIMARY KEY,

name VARCHAR(255),

age INT,

email VARCHAR(320),

phone VARCHAR(30)

)

其中,id 字段是主键,name、age、email、phone 分别是姓名、年龄、邮箱、电话等用户信息字段。

2. 插入用户信息

成功创建用户表之后,我们需要向表中插入用户信息。下面的 SQL 语句可以插入一条用户信息:

INSERT INTO user (id, name, age, email, phone) VALUES (1, '张三', 20, 'zhangsan@example.com', '13888888888')

这条 SQL 语句向用户表中插入了一条 id 为 1 的用户信息,其中姓名为“张三”,年龄为 20 岁,邮箱为“zhangsan@example.com”,电话为“13888888888”。

3. 查询用户信息

成功插入用户信息之后,我们需要对用户表进行查询,以获取用户信息。下面的 SQL 语句可以查询用户表中的所有用户信息:

SELECT * FROM user

这条 SQL 语句返回了用户表中的所有用户信息,包括 id、name、age、email、phone 等字段。

我们也可以按照某个字段的值进行过滤。例如,下面的 SQL 语句可以查询年龄为 20 岁的用户信息:

SELECT * FROM user WHERE age = 20

这条 SQL 语句返回年龄为 20 岁的所有用户信息。

4. 更新用户信息

在用户信息发生变化时,我们需要对用户表进行更新。下面的 SQL 语句可以更新用户表中 id 为 1 的用户信息中的邮箱和电话字段:

UPDATE user SET email = 'new_email@example.com', phone = '13999999999' WHERE id = 1

这条 SQL 语句将用户 id 为 1 的邮箱更新为“new_email@example.com”,电话更新为“13999999999”。

5. 删除用户信息

在某些情况下,我们需要从用户表中删除某个用户的信息。下面的 SQL 语句可以删除用户表中 id 为 1 的用户信息:

DELETE FROM user WHERE id = 1

这条 SQL 语句将用户表中 id 为 1 的用户信息从表中删除。

6. 总结

到此,我们已经了解了如何使用 MSSQL 管理用户表信息。通过创建、插入、查询、更新、删除等操作,我们可以高效地管理企业级应用的用户表信息。同时,MSSQL 提供了更多的功能和操作,如数据备份和恢复、索引的创建和删除、表间关联等,可以进一步提高数据管理的效率。

数据库标签